Description

Town and Country Oswestry offer this spacious, well maintained detached family home set in a cul de sac position within the popular village of Llanymynech. The property has good sized rooms with three double bedrooms, kitchen/ dining room, spacious lounge, cloakroom and a family bathroom. To the outside there is off road parking for several vehicles along with a driveway and gardens. Llanymynech has all daily amenities with good road links to Oswestry, Welshpool and Shrewsbury.
